
A statue of Baroness Thatcher has been installed on St Peter's Hill in Grantham.
Leader of SKDC, Cllr Kelham Cooke, said: 'It is a fitting tribute to a truly unique political figure. Margaret Thatcher will always be a significant part of Grantham's heritage. It is therefore appropriate that she is commemorated by her home town and that the debate that surrounds her legacy takes place here in Grantham.'
An official ceremony will be held at a later date. £300,000 was raised by the Public Memorials Appeal for the statue.
